Reno
  • Reno forms skirmish line and places horses in trees. This effectively reduces his force by 25% as 1 trooper is left looking after 4 horses
  • Indians with ponies in the village assault Reno's line. Most ponies are away from the village feeding on new grass so it takes a while before the main body arrives
  • Indians infiltrate down river bank and threaten horses
  • Part of skirmish line retreats to tree line
  • Indians, having retrieved ponies, threaten left end of line so line is adjusted
  • Indians overwhelm line and men flee to horses and make hurried retreat across river. Some die at the river
  • Reno makes a stand at a bluff
  • Benteen's troop arrives followed by advance pack train with ammunition. Benteen stops to help Reno
  • Indians are warned of Custer's troop and go back to village to prepare for war
  • Weir's troop goes along ridge to see if they can locate Custer
Custer
  • Most of the following information comes from messengers sent away from Custer and the Indians involved
  • Custer divides his troops into two wings
  • The left wing led by Custer goes to the river to check the ford
  • The right wing moves North followed by Indians. No real danger. Waits for Benteen to arrive with reinforcements and ammunition.
  • Left wing sees non-combatants fleeing North but unable to ford river and gets repulsed
  • Left wing, followed by Indians, moves back up hill to rendezvous with Right Wing
